Camping Program
Our church is part of Tennessee Synod which owns a beautiful, 39 acre, ACA-accredited campground about 10 miles east of Fayetteville, TN off Highway 64. The children and youth of our church regularly enjoy a week of camping in the summer. Crystal Springs Camp is the perfect setting to foster many lasting friendships with other children and youth from across Middle Tennessee as well as grow in their faith and their relationship with God.
W.O.W. (Word on Wednesdays) After School
Our midweek after-school program, open to Pre-K through High School students, offers a safe and engaging environment for kids to learn about God, enjoy fellowship, and have fun.
- Meets Wednesdays from 3:15 to 6:30 PM
- Runs in two 12-week semesters (January–April & August–November)

Cumberland Presbyterian Women’s Ministry (CPWM)
Women of all ages gather on the first Saturday of each month at 11:00 AM to encourage one another, grow in God’s Word, and support missions through prayer and service.
Regional Ministry
Our Regional Ministry meets twice a year, bringing together adults from across the area for special gatherings focused on fellowship, worship, and spiritual growth.
Choir
The choir is a special part of our church’s worship life. Open to all members who love to sing, the choir practices on Sunday evenings at 6:00 PM and sings regularly during services throughout the year.
